Spring Snow

2024 || Paperback || Yukio Mishima || Van Ditmar Boeken B.V.

The closed world of the ancient aristocracy is being breached for the first time by outsiders - rich provincial families, a new and powerful political and social elite. Kiyoaki has been raised among the elegant Ayakura family - members of the waning aristocracy - but he is not one of them.

The Temple of the Golden Pavilion

2024 || Paperback || Yukio Mishima || Van Ditmar Boeken B.V.

Because of the boyhood trauma of seeing his mother make love to another man in the presence of his dying father, Mizoguchi becomes a hopeless stutterer. Taunted by his schoolmates, he feels utterly alone untill he becomes an acolyte at a famous temple in Kyoto, where he develops an all-consuming obsession with the temple's beauty.
